首页 > App

apicloud开发app视频

2024-01-21 浏览: 53

APICloud是一个低代码开发平台,可以帮助开发人员创建跨平台的APP。它提供了全面的移动应用开发支持,包括原生 UI 组件、HTML5 和 JS 封装、线上可视化编辑、API 管理等。本文将从基础介绍、原理和实际应用三个方面来详细介绍apicloud开发app视频。

一、基础介绍

APICloud是一个云端一体的开发平台,在这个平台上进行项目的开发,需要使用到APICloud提供的开发IDE——APICloud Studio,该IDE支持在Windows和Mac平台上进行APP开发。需要提前下载安装对应平台的IDE环境,并准备好模拟器。

基本步骤:

1. 下载安装APICloud Studio

2. 创建APP

首先,需要在APICloud控制台上创建应用,并将相应应用ID填入到APICloud Studio中,用来进行应用的开发。接着选择开发模板,例如TabBar、Window和Frame等,开始进行APP的基础开发。

3. 调试APP

开发APP的过程中,需要频繁进行调试,以确保APP的正常运行,在APICloud Studio中可以方便地开启模拟器并在模拟器上进行调试。

二、原理介绍

APICloud采用了一种特殊的封装方式,将框架层和原生层进行分离,然后使用一个通用API进行封装调用。通过这种方式,APICloud可以让开发人员获得更多的自由度,同时又能够保证APP的性能和体验。

APICloud封装的API可以用于iOS、Android、H5和Windows等多个平台,这些API包含了丰富的功能和特性,例如GPS、加速计、相机、通讯录、网络请求等。同时,APICloud还提供了一个丰富的扩展库和插件库,可以大大提高开发效率。

三、实际应用

APICloud可以用于开发各种类型的APP,例如社交类APP、电商APP、游戏APP、工具类APP等。下面以一个实际应用的案例来介绍APICloud的开发流程。

示例案例:

假设要开发一个移动在线学习APP,功能包括在线视频播放、直播课程观看、公开课程学习笔记分享等。

1. 创建项目

在APICloud Studio中创建一个新项目,并选择开发模板为Tab Bar。

2. 模块开发

分别开发视频播放、直播课程、公开课程等模块,其中可以利用APICloud封装的视频组件和图文混排组件等。

3. 资源准备

准备模块所需的图片和视频资源,并将其上传至七牛云储存中,同时在APICloud控制台中添加相应的内容资源库。

4. 接口调用

利用APICloud封装的接口调用组件,实现网络请求和数据交互等操作。例如,从后台获取直播课程列表数据并展示在APP中。

5. 调试发布

在APICloud Studio中进行APP的调试,如有发现问题,可以使用APICloud提供的调试工具进行排查。调试完成后,在APICloud控制台中进行APP的打包和发布,发布完成后便可以在不同的平台上安装和使用APP了。

总体来说,APICloud是一个十分强大的开发平台,可以帮助开发人员快速开发跨平台、高质量的APP应用。我们可以在该平台上进行APP的开发和调试,同时也可以利用平台提供的丰富功能和组件库来提高开发效率和APP质量。

标签: apicloud开发app视频

上一篇:制作app

下一篇:ios ui封装